Wide-Ranging Opportunity
Alabama Farm Credit provides financing for timber-related work big and small. This could include, but isn’t limited to, establishing roads and fire lanes on an existing property, replanting harvested areas or aiding a timber company in its purchase of sawmill equipment or leasing machinery.

Alabama Farm Credit's borrowers also own its stock. Why?
Farmers, ranchers and producers who obtain a loan are required to purchase voting stock. Our borrowers are considered members of Alabama Farm Credit, and have the privilege of being a voice within the cooperation. Your right to vote, in accordance with the Farm Credit Act and Alabama Farm Credit bylaws, allows you to elect the members of your Board. These members work closely with Alabama Farm Credit to ensure that your needs are addressed.
Who can borrow from Alabama Farm Credit?
Anyone owning or purchasing rural property. Those engaged in farming, timber or other ag-related businesses may also be eligible. This includes individuals, partnerships and corporations. Additionally, loans may be obtained for financing part-time farms, rural residences or recreational property. Loan approval and terms are subject to the creditworthiness of the applicant(s) and the collateral offered.
